About the opportunity

What this programme is offering

PhD and postdoctoral researchers can participate in a year-long NPGH LEADERs Global Health Fellowship. It facilitates the development of autonomous global health research initiatives by matching fellows with seasoned mentors from prestigious American universities and partner organizations overseas. Applicants looking to gain experience in international research before pursuing professions in academia, medicine, or policy are especially well-suited for this fellowship. The NPGH LEADERs Global Health Fellowship 2027 provides a full year of practical research experience at prestigious institutions throughout Africa, Asia, and Latin America under the supervision of both U.S. and international mentors, something many traditional scholarships do not offer to doctoral researchers, medical graduates, and early-career scientists hoping to establish an international research profile.

Financial Benefits of NPGH Global Health Fellowship:

  • The fellowship offers committed funding for training initiatives and research implementation.

  • Postdoctoral fellows from the US and qualified partner nations may receive up to US$10,000 for authorized research-related costs, while predoctoral fellows from the US may receive up to US$7,500 in research funding.

  • Candidates should be aware that this is not a traditional degree scholarship but rather a research-training fellowship.

  • The purpose of funding is to support the fellowship year’s professional development activities and project execution.

Eligibility Criteria for NPGH Global Health Fellowship:

  • The program is designed for postdoctoral researchers and doctorate students who are committed to pursuing careers in global health research.

  • Before the fellowship starts, predoctoral candidates must be enrolled in a doctoral-level program and have finished at least a year of coursework.

  • A doctorate or terminal professional degree is required, and candidates for postdoctoral positions often need to have earned it within the last six years.

  • International candidates must be connected to one of the program’s authorized partner institutions back home.

  • Finding two mentors—one from the intended overseas research site and one from a participating U.S. consortium university—is a crucial prerequisite for applying.

  • This approach may be considerably simpler for those who already have established academic networks or research collaborations.

  • The fellowship invites applicants from the United States as well as selected partner countries, including:

    • Cameroon,

    • Ghana,

    • India,

    • Kenya,

    • Nepal,

    • Peru,

    • Thailand,

    • Uganda.
